Insectivora is a taxonomic grouping that was used to describe insect-eating mammals like armadillos, hedgehogs, moles, and anteaters. The taxonomy of these animals has beea revised in recent years, and Insectivora is no longer widely accepted because this group of organisms lacks one common ancestor and is instead descended from several ancestors.
